The postcode B42 1PU is located in Birmingham, in the county of West Midlands.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. B42 1PU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

B42 1PU is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of B42 1PU as Multicultural metropolitans > Asian traits > Achieving minorities.

The closest road name to B42 1PU is Wensleydale Road which is centered 105 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Gainsborough Rd and is 177 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 3.96 km away at Winson Green Outer Circle (Midland Metro Stop) The closest railway station is Hamstead (Birmingham) Rail Station, 728 m away.

The closest primary school to B42 1PU (for ages 11 and under) is Dorrington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Outstanding on November 7, 2019.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Hamstead Hall Academy. The last OFSTED inspection on January 22, 2019 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of B42 1PU is Crankhall Lane Social Club Ltd and is 5.46 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on April 28, 2017. The nearest takeaway food is available from Fryer Park Pizza and Kebab House and is 5.27 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on March 8,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 187.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.7 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.7 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for B42 1PU is covered by the West Midlands police force association and Heart of Birmingham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
